Ductile iron is a high-strength material that offers excellent durability and resistance to corrosion. Unlike traditional cast iron, which can be brittle and susceptible to cracking, ductile iron's remarkable flexibility allows it to withstand significant stress without failing. This flexibility is particularly important in environments where temperature fluctuations cause expansion and contraction. In the context of Kuwait, where temperatures can reach extremes, ductile iron gate valves maintain their performance without compromising integrity.
Furthermore, ductile iron gate valves feature superior sealing mechanisms that prevent leaks and ensure efficient operation. In places where water conservation is critical, such as in Kuwait, any leakage can lead to substantial wastage. The design of these valves minimizes the risk of leakage, which is beneficial for both environmental and economic reasons. Ensuring tight shut-off capabilities, these valves can effectively control fluid flow, making them essential in managing water supply systems in a resource-scarce region.
The longevity of ductile iron gate valves is another reason why they are ideal for Kuwait's harsh conditions. Unlike plastic or composite materials that can degrade under UV exposure or extreme temperatures, ductile iron valves retain their structural integrity over time. This longevity translates to lower maintenance costs and reduced frequency of replacement, which is crucial for municipal water systems and industrial applications alike.
In addition, the surface treatment options available for ductile iron gate valves enhance their corrosion resistance. Various coatings, such as epoxy or polyurethane paints, can be applied to protect the iron from the elements, further extending the service life of these valves. This adaptability allows them to perform reliably, even in situations where exposure to saline or corrosive substances is a concern.
